Soybean Nutrient Profile: Calcium
By Todd Spivey, LSU AgCenter Soybean Specialist
Calcium (Ca) is essential in the formation of new cell walls, specifically the middle lamella that separates plant cells. It is required for normal plant membrane functions and permeability. Low Ca results in increased permeability of cell membranes, reduction of nutrientuptake, potential loss of cellular contents, and the reduction of cell division.
